Frequently Asked Questions

What is the average cost for overnight dog boarding in Milton Village?

In Milton Village, you can expect to pay between $45 and $65 per night for standard dog boarding. Luxury suites or specialized care for multiple pets will typically be at the higher end of that range. Many local kennels offer discounted rates for extended stays, so it's worth asking about weekly packages.

What unique amenities do Milton Village boarding facilities offer?

Several boarding services in Milton Village take advantage of our local scenery, offering supervised nature walks or access to secure, outdoor play yards. Many also provide daily photo or video updates to give you peace of mind while you're away from the Milton area.

What are the specific vaccination requirements for boarding in Milton Village?

Virtually all reputable boarding facilities in Milton Village require proof of up-to-date vaccinations for Rabies, DHPP, and Bordetella (kennel cough). It's crucial to have your veterinarian's records sent over or bring them with you, as this is a standard policy to protect all pets in their care.

What personal items should I pack for my pet's stay in Milton Village?

You should bring your pet's regular food to avoid stomach upset, any necessary medications with clear instructions, and a favorite toy or blanket for comfort. While Milton Village facilities provide the essentials, a piece of home can help ease your pet's transition into a new environment.
